Assessing Your Concrete Condition



Before you dive into cleaning, it's critical to assess your concrete problem thoroughly.

Start by examining roof cleaning near me for any type of noticeable damages, such as cracks, spots, or staining. These issues can affect just how properly you clean and maintain your concrete. Keep in mind of any locations that appear more worn or have actually accumulated dust, grime, or mold.

Next, feel the texture of the concrete. Is it rough or smooth? A rough surface area might trap much more dust, while a smooth one might be easier to cleanse.

Look for any type of efflorescence, which looks like white fine-grained residue, indicating wetness problems. If you spot this, you'll need to resolve it prior to cleaning.

Likewise, consider the age of your concrete. Older surfaces might need various cleansing strategies compared to more recent ones.

Examine whether the concrete has actually been secured or coated in the past, as this impacts your cleaning approach.

Last but not least, bear in mind the surrounding setting. Aspects like weather, shade, and foot traffic can impact your concrete's condition.

Selecting the Right Cleaning Supplies



Picking the right cleaning materials is essential for effectively maintaining your concrete surfaces. Begin by identifying the kind of dirt or stains you're handling. For general cleaning, a straightforward blend of water and light cleaning agent will work marvels.



Nonetheless, if you're dealing with oil discolorations or tough gunk, you'll need specialized concrete cleaners developed for these issues.

Don't ignore your tools. A stiff-bristle broom or a pressure washing machine can aid dislodge dust, while a wipe is wonderful for smaller sized areas. For persistent stains, take into consideration utilizing a scrub brush to enter those hard-to-reach places.

When choosing items, beware regarding severe chemicals. They can damage your concrete and harm the atmosphere. Look for eco-friendly options that are secure yet effective.

Last but not least, constantly inspect the producer's referrals for any type of sealants or layers you might have applied formerly, as some cleaners can strip these away.

Step-by-Step Cleansing Techniques



Just how can you properly clean your concrete surface areas? Beginning by collecting your products: a mop, a pressure washer or a hose, a scrub brush, and your selected cleaning service.

Begin by sweeping away loosened dust and particles. This clears the way for a much more thorough tidy.

Next, if you're utilizing a pressure washer, change it to an ideal setting to stay clear of harming the concrete. Spray the surface area equally, working from one end to the various other. If you're utilizing a hose, fill the location with water first.

Once the surface area is wet, apply your cleaning service. If you're handling difficult discolorations, allow the solution sit for concerning 10-15 minutes to permeate the crud.

Later, order your scrub brush and scrub the surface in round motions, concentrating on stained areas.

Lastly, rinse the concrete thoroughly with clean water to remove any kind of residue from the cleaning solution. Permit the surface to dry totally before using it once again.

With these steps, you'll restore your concrete surface areas and maintain them looking fresh and clean for longer.
